Block

#21,683,531
Block Number
21,683,531 @ 05/10/2025, 10:29:10
Status
Finalized
ID
0x014add4bb07c02ea46f66879cc209a97875b5660e4fb1d4eaf6d799e83655f6a
Transactions
Gas Used
0/40000000 (0.00% Used)
Total Score
197,835,162 (+14)
Rewards
0.00 VTHO